The pythagorean theorem is:
a^2 + b^2 = c^2
Here:
a= 13
b= 9
c= unknown
Plug in the numbers to the formula.
13^2 + 9^2 = c^2
169 + 81 = c^2
250 = c^2
c^2 = 250 <---- by using the reflective property, I can switch sides.
c= √250
c ≈ 15.811
